1. Classic Crabbits – The Timeless Favorite
Start with the stars: freshly cooked lump crab meat, lightly seasoned with lemon butter, garlic, and a sprinkle of parsley. Serve warm in small lobster rolls or as a side with crusty bread for crunch. This dish’s simplicity highlights the crab’s natural sweetness and never fails to impress.
2. Spicy Crab Cakes with a Twist
Pound export-grade crab meat with a mix of aged cheddar, diced jalapeños, and a hint of smoked paprika. Shape into golden patties and pan-sear to a crispy crust. Serve with a tangy mango salsa for a fresh, modern take that’s spicy yet balanced—ideal for adventurous guests.
3. Crab and Avocado Salad – Bright & Luxurious

4. Garlic Butter Crab Dip with Crispy Chips
Blend softened export-grade crab meat with cream cheese, minced garlic, parsley, and cream. Spread over warm crispbread or cooked toasted tortilla chips. Add a drizzle of chili-infused olive oil and paprika for flair. A crowd-pleasing appetizer that tastes restaurant-quality.

5. Sweet and Spicy Crab Tacos
Shred crab meat and toss with a glaze of coconut milk, lime juice, and a touch of Sichuan pepper. Serve in warm corn tortillas with avocado, cilantro, and a slice of pickled chili. These fire-kissed tacos blend exotic flavors with easy presentation—guests won’t believe their luck.
